The Honor Magic V5 has surfaced in the Geekbench database with the Snapdragon 8 Elite, specifically the so-called “Leading Version”. This version runs its two prime cores at 4.47GHz instead of the usual 4.32GHz and is also used in phones like the Honor GT Pro.
